Fevered againRaging Fever are in action again tomorrow morning, playing a Kidderminster supporters team. If you want to turn up and cheer on United's supporters team the kick-off is at 10.30 at the Horspath Road pitch. Fever will be wearing their usual kit of black and white stripes – think Juventus.
